Understand the Various Types of Portable Solar Panels for Optimal Use

To fully leverage the benefits of solar energy, it's crucial to familiarize yourself with the different types of portable solar panels available on the market. Each type offers unique features tailored to meet a variety of needs and preferences, making it vital to select the appropriate panel for specific applications.

Enhance Energy Efficiency with High-Performing Monocrystalline Panels

Recognized for their outstanding efficiency, monocrystalline panels are manufactured from high-purity silicon, allowing them to convert sunlight into electricity with greater effectiveness than other types. This high efficiency makes them an attractive choice for those with limited installation space who require maximum energy output.

For instance, a hiker looking to power a compact camping stove and essential devices may find that a small set of monocrystalline panels meets their energy needs without taking up valuable cargo space. Additionally, these panels are noted for their sleek, uniform design, adding aesthetic appeal for users concerned about the visual impact of their solar installations.

Despite the higher initial cost, the longevity and performance of monocrystalline panels often justify the investment over time. Many manufacturers provide generous warranties that often exceed 25 years, ensuring peace of mind for consumers. Moreover, ongoing technological advancements continually enhance the efficiency of these panels, making them an increasingly viable option for eco-conscious buyers worldwide.

Choose Budget-Friendly Polycrystalline Panels for Cost-Effective Solutions

Family camping in national park, using polycrystalline solar panels to power campsite at dusk.

Polycrystalline panels offer a more economical alternative, constructed from multiple silicon crystals and achieving a commendable balance between cost and efficiency. Although they may not reach the same efficiency levels as their monocrystalline counterparts, they still deliver reliable energy output suitable for a range of applications.

Ideal for general usage, polycrystalline panels serve as practical solutions for families or individuals looking to harness solar energy without incurring excessive expenses. For example, a family camping in national parks could greatly benefit from these panels, as they provide sufficient energy to charge devices, power small appliances, and illuminate their campsite without straining their budget.

Moreover, the manufacturing process for polycrystalline panels typically results in a lower environmental impact compared to their monocrystalline equivalents. This eco-friendly aspect resonates with consumers prioritizing sustainable practices, making them an appealing choice for those seeking renewable energy options.

Utilize the Adaptability of Thin-Film Panels for Specialized Applications

Lightweight and flexible, thin-film panels are transforming the landscape of portable solar applications. Made from various materials such as cadmium telluride or amorphous silicon, these resilient and versatile panels support innovative installations, including mounting on curved surfaces or even integrating them into backpacks for hikers.

The lightweight nature of thin-film panels makes them especially attractive to outdoor enthusiasts who value mobility and ease of transport. Picture a backpacker traversing the Appalachian Trail, using thin-film solar panels seamlessly integrated into their gear, providing a continuous and lightweight energy supply.

While the efficiency of thin-film panels may not rival that of crystalline options, their versatility and ease of use make them an excellent choice for particular scenarios. Furthermore, ongoing technological advancements are consistently improving their efficiency, expanding their applicability in the solar market.

Maximize Energy Collection with Innovative Bifacial Panels

Bifacial panels represent a groundbreaking solution for capturing solar energy, designed to absorb sunlight from both sides, significantly boosting energy collection. This dual-sided capability allows them to produce more power in sunny conditions, making them an exceptionally efficient option for portable installations.

For example, a traveler parked on a sun-soaked beach can utilise bifacial panels to harness sunlight reflected off the sand and surrounding surfaces, optimising their energy output. This feature is particularly advantageous in areas with high solar irradiation, where maximizing energy capture is essential for off-grid living.

Bifacial panels are also constructed from durable materials, ensuring they withstand severe weather conditions and are built to last. This makes them a smart investment for consumers seeking reliable energy solutions, particularly in diverse climates. As solar technology advances, bifacial panels are becoming increasingly popular among environmentally conscious users in search of efficient and effective energy sources.

Key Features to Consider When Choosing Portable Solar Panels

Several essential features significantly influence the performance and functionality of portable solar panels. Understanding these characteristics empowers consumers to make informed choices that align with their energy needs and lifestyle preferences.

Evaluate Efficiency Ratings for Maximum Energy Output

Efficiency is a crucial factor when assessing solar panels. Higher efficiency ratings indicate that a panel can convert a larger amount of sunlight into usable electricity, making them particularly valuable when space is at a premium. For instance, urban residents with limited outdoor areas may find that investing in high-efficiency panels allows them to optimise energy output without sacrificing valuable real estate.

Manufacturers typically provide efficiency ratings, enabling straightforward comparisons between options. A panel with an efficiency rating above 20% is generally deemed high-performing. Practically, this means users can produce more energy from a smaller setup, which is ideal for hiking trips or off-grid living where every watt counts.

By prioritising efficiency ratings, individuals can ensure they select portable solar panels that meet their energy requirements while maximising performance. Ultimately, this approach enhances user satisfaction and contributes to broader energy conservation initiatives.

Ensure Durability and Weather Resistance for Long-Lasting Use

Durability is vital when selecting portable solar panels, especially for those planning to use them outdoors. It’s critical to choose panels constructed from high-quality materials that offer strong weather resistance to withstand various conditions, including rain, wind, and extreme temperatures.

Many manufacturers produce panels with rugged designs capable of enduring harsh elements while maintaining optimal performance. For example, panels featuring tempered glass coverings provide additional protection against impacts and scratches, extending their operational lifespan.

Weatherproofing features such as IP ratings can also indicate a panel’s resistance to moisture and dust ingress, ensuring reliable operation even in challenging settings. Consumers can feel confident in their purchase by selecting durable and weather-resistant options that meet their outdoor energy needs.

Master the Installation and Setup Process for Your Portable Solar Panels

Setting up portable solar panels can be an intuitive and simple task when users consider key factors for optimal installation. Ensuring your panels are configured correctly will maximise energy capture and efficiency, allowing you to reap the full benefits of your portable solar solution.

Select the Best Location for Maximum Sun Exposure

Choosing the right location for your portable solar panels is essential for optimising sunlight exposure. Ideally, the panels should be placed in areas that receive direct sunlight for most of the day, free from obstructions such as trees, buildings, or other elements that can cast shadows.

For outdoor enthusiasts camping in remote areas, this may involve scouting for open spaces that capture the sun’s rays from dawn until dusk. Factors such as the season, weather patterns, and geographical location can all impact the amount of sunlight available.

Consider using tools or apps that help determine solar exposure based on sunrise and sunset times. This foresight can enhance energy production capabilities, making outdoor activities more enjoyable by providing reliable access to electricity for devices and appliances.

Proper Mounting and Angle Adjustment for Optimal Efficiency

Effective mounting and angle adjustment of portable solar panels can greatly affect their efficiency. Many panels come with adjustable mounts that allow users to change the angle to align with the sun's position throughout the day.

Optimising the angle ensures that the panels capture maximum sunlight, thereby enhancing energy output. For instance, tilting the panels at a 30-degree angle during midday can significantly improve performance.

This feature is particularly useful for users who may stay stationary for prolonged periods, such as at campsites or in RVs. Properly mounting and positioning the panels can lead to considerable increases in energy production, thereby increasing the overall value of the investment.

Connect Your Devices for Efficient Energy Transfer

Understanding how to effectively connect portable solar panels to devices or batteries is crucial for facilitating efficient energy transfer. Many solar panels are equipped with various output connectors, ensuring compatibility with multiple devices, including smartphones, laptops, and portable batteries.

Users should familiarise themselves with their devices' specific requirements, such as voltage and amperage, to guarantee safe and effective charging. Most modern solar panels include built-in charge controllers, which regulate the energy flow to prevent overcharging and damage to devices.

For example, a camper using portable solar panels to charge a power bank should ensure the bank is compatible with the panel's output to maximise efficiency. Proper connections not only enhance energy transfer but also extend the lifespan of both the solar panels and the devices being charged, ensuring a seamless and reliable energy experience.

Maintain and Care for Your Portable Solar Panels for Longevity

Regular maintenance of portable solar panels is essential for optimal performance and longevity. By implementing simple care practices, users can keep their panels in excellent condition, allowing them to continue effectively harnessing solar energy.

Conduct Regular Cleaning and Inspections for Peak Performance

Routine cleaning of portable solar panels is crucial for maintaining their efficiency. Dust, dirt, and debris can accumulate on the surface, blocking sunlight and reducing energy output. Depending on the environment, panels may require cleaning more frequently, especially in areas with high dust levels or bird activity.

To clean your panels, gently wipe the surface with a soft cloth and a mild soap solution, being careful to avoid harsh chemicals that could damage the panel materials. Additionally, inspect the panels for any signs of wear, damage, or loose connections. Proactively addressing potential issues can significantly extend the lifespan of your equipment and ensure consistent energy production.

Maintaining your portable solar panels in optimal condition is vital for both performance and protecting your investment. By taking these simple steps, users can maximise their energy output and relish the numerous benefits of solar power for many years to come.

Implement Proper Storage Solutions for Protection

Storing portable solar panels correctly when they are not in use is essential for protecting them from damage and ensuring they are ready for future use. Store panels in a cool, dry location away from direct sunlight, which can degrade materials over time.

Utilising protective cases or bags specifically designed for solar panels can provide added security during transport. This is particularly important for hikers or adventurers who may face rugged conditions that could compromise their equipment.

Investing in suitable storage solutions not only safeguards the panels but also enhances convenience when preparing for outdoor adventures. Knowing that your portable solar panels are stored securely allows for a smoother transition from storage to active use, enabling users to focus more on enjoying their experiences.

Troubleshoot Common Issues with Confidence and Ease

Addressing common issues related to portable solar panels can save users time and frustration. For instance, if you notice a drop in energy output, it's wise to check for obstructions such as dirt or debris on the panel surface.

Additionally, ensure that all connections are secure and that the panels are correctly positioned to capture maximum sunlight. If problems persist, consulting the user manual or contacting the manufacturer can provide valuable insights and solutions.

Equipping yourself with knowledge about potential issues and their resolutions will enhance your experience with portable solar panels. This proactive approach ensures that users can enjoy the benefits of solar energy without facing unnecessary setbacks during their outdoor adventures.

Frequently Asked Questions (FAQs) About Portable Solar Panels

What are portable solar panels?

Portable solar panels are compact and lightweight solar energy systems designed for easy transport and use in various settings. They provide renewable electricity for devices and appliances.

How do portable solar panels work?

Portable solar panels convert sunlight into electricity using photovoltaic cells. When sunlight strikes these cells, it generates direct current (DC) electricity, which can be used to power devices or charge batteries.

Can I use portable solar panels in cloudy weather?

Yes, most portable solar panels can still generate electricity in overcast conditions, although their efficiency may be reduced compared to sunny days.

What is the best way to maintain my portable solar panels?

Regular cleaning to remove dirt and debris, along with periodic inspections for damage, will help ensure optimal performance and longevity of your portable solar panels.

Which devices can I power using portable solar panels?

Depending on their wattage and specifications, portable solar panels can power various devices, including smartphones, tablets, laptops, lights, and small appliances.

Are portable solar panels a good investment?

Yes, solar panels can lead to substantial savings on energy bills over time and provide a reliable energy source for outdoor activities, emergencies, and off-grid living.

How do I determine the best portable solar panel for my needs?

Evaluate factors such as efficiency ratings, weight, durability, and connectivity options to find a panel that aligns best with your energy requirements and lifestyle.

Can I connect multiple portable solar panels together?

Yes, many portable solar panels can be connected in parallel or series to increase total power output, depending on the system's design and specifications.

What is the typical lifespan of portable solar panels?

With appropriate care and maintenance, portable solar panels can last 25 years or more, as many manufacturers offer warranties reflecting this expected longevity.

Do portable solar panels work at night?

No, solar panels require sunlight to generate electricity, so they do not operate during the night. However, they can charge batteries during the day for use at night.
